How much do campaign assistant j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 10, 2026, the average yearly pay for campaign assistant in Georgia is $39,856.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$32,500.00 and $47,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Campaign Assistant vs Marketing Coordinator?

AspectCampaign AssistantMarketing Coordinator
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ma or equivalent; some roles prefer marketing or communications courseworkBachelor's degree in marketing, communications, or related field
Work EnvironmentOffice settings, supporting marketing teams during campaignsOffice environment with broader marketing responsibilities
Employer & Industry UsageAdvertising agencies, non-profits, corporate marketing teamsCorporations, agencies, non-profits, retail
Common Search & Comparison IntentUnderstanding entry-level marketing support rolesLooking for roles with broader marketing responsibilities

The Campaign Assistant typically supports specific marketing campaigns with administrative and logistical tasks, often requiring less formal education. The Marketing Coordinator has a broader role, managing multiple campaigns and strategic planning, usually requiring a bachelor's degree. Both roles are common in marketing departments across various industries, but the Marketing Coordinator's responsibilities are more comprehensive.

What is a campaign assistant?

Campaign Assistants are entry-level professionals who provide administrative and operational support to political, marketing, or advocacy campaigns. Their responsibilities often include organizing events, handling communications, managing schedules, assisting with fundraising, and coordinating volunteers. They play a crucial role in ensuring the smooth execution of campaign strategies and daily activities. Campaign Assistants often work closely with campaign managers and other staff to help achieve campaign goals.

What does a campaign assistant do?

As a Campaign Assistant, your daily responsibilities often include coordinating logistics, preparing campaign materials, scheduling meetings, and tracking the progress of campaign activities. You’ll work closely with campaign managers and creative teams to ensure deadlines are met and messaging stays consistent across channels. Attention to detail and strong organizational skills are essential, as you may be tasked with compiling reports, managing databases, or responding to inquiries from stakeholders. Your role is crucial in keeping the campaign running smoothly and ensuring all components align with overall strategy.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a campaign ass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Campaign Assistant, you need strong organizational skills, attention to detail, and a background in marketing, communications, or a related field. Familiarity with digital marketing tools, CRM systems, and social media platforms is commonly required. Excellent communication, time management, and teamwork abilities set top candidates apart in this role. These skills ensure efficient campaign execution, effective collaboration, and successful achievement of campaign objectives.
